7 Different HVAC Services You Might Need at Home

Your HVAC system is responsible for heating and cooling your home to ensure comfortable temperatures. However, multiple problems can compromise its efficiency, increasing energy bills, causing regular breakdowns and costly repairs and replacements. The most common HVAC problems may include thermostat malfunctions, mechanical wear and tear, unusual furnace noises, dirty condenser or evaporator coils, water leaks, dirty filters, poor maintenance, and ignition issues.

Thanks to these problems, it can be difficult to pinpoint the precise cause of a breakdown or the system not functioning. You’ll require an HVAC service to diagnose and find a solution to the problem. This article outlines seven different HVAC services you might need at home.
